Lyell, Mary Horner, 1808-1873

Mary Horner Lyell (9 October 1808 – 24 April 1873) was a conchologist and geologist. She was married to geologist Charles Lyell and assisted him in his scientific work. She never became widely known in her own right, although it is believed by historians that she likely made major contributions to her husband's work. Her own known independent work includes her studies in the Canary Islands, in which she studied land snails in 1854.
